Adrenocortical Cancer



Researchers from Tri-Service General Hospital report on findings in adrenocortical cancer



July 8th, 2008

According to recent research from Taipei, Taiwan, "Adrenocortical carcinoma can recur frequently after successful surgery but no adequate markers can detect this recurrence."

"Here, we present a recurrence of adrenocortical carcinoma with a high renin expression, after successful surgery, where hypertension has developed again. Tumor recurrence was observed via F-18-fluorodeoxyglucose positron emission tomography and coregistered computed tomography," wrote M.J. Wen and colleagues, Tri-Service General Hospital.
